Output f1cd896298a8d42328160847e4a66ffcd76c753380c9af1de061b02913eff34d:0

value
33569420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53553180f93b1694c78f21ed662bef3f645e6caf OP_EQUAL
address
39He4oeazXgPKtqZMq8NUDKpbKiaZkDDBN
transaction
f1cd896298a8d42328160847e4a66ffcd76c753380c9af1de061b02913eff34d
confirmations
398604
spent
true